Latest Patents

Among Fujii's notable recent patents are the "3-(4-aminophenyl)-2-furancarboxylic acid derivative and p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of," which presents a compound represented by a specific formula aimed at enhancing pharmaceutical applications. Furthermore, he has developed a "lens unit and vehicle-mounted infrared lens unit," notable for its capability to correct focal shifts due to temperature changes without increasing apparatus size or complicating production processes. This invention utilizes materials with differing thermal expansion coefficients, enabling precise adjustments and improvements in vehicle-mounted infrared technology.
